Wishing Star Foundation

Wishing Star fosters hope, community and lasting memories by granting wishes for children with terminal, life-threatening or medically complicated conditions and supporting their families beyond the wish.


Community Cancer Fund

Community Cancer Fund is dedicated to providing necessary resources to cancer patients, their families, and the Inland Northwest organizations that serve them. Through their regional partnerships, they work collaboratively to identify and fund gaps in services and local programs that benefit cancer patients and their families.

Embrace Washington

Embrace Washington is committed to providing, caring, and supporting children in foster care within our community. They do this by raising awareness of vulnerable children's needs, identify how to meet those needs by connecting individuals and organizations with a heart to serve the foster care community.

 
Extreme Team

The Extreme Team, a 501(c)(3) organization based in Spokane Washington, exists to assist organizations or individuals who cannot physically or financially complete projects that would improve their impact on the community. Beginning in 2009, they have had an economic impact in the millions of dollars to our community.

Spokane Salvation Army

The Salvation Army assess the needs of each community in which they serve. They work to understand the obstacles, hardships, and challenges native to the area's particular population. They build local programs designed to offer immediate relief, short-term care, and long-term growth in the areas that will best benefit the community.

The Sandpoint Area Seniors

The Sandpoint Area Seniors mission is to provide all senior citizens over the age of 50 years with nutritional meals and to serve as a gathering place and informational site for social, recreational, and wellness programs.

 

Camp Four Echoes is a Girl Scout camp located on the wooded shores of Lake Coeur d’Alene. The camp offers programs include sailing, windsurfing, swimming, canoeing, arts & crafts, hiking, dramatics, archery, outdoor skills, STEM, and leadership courses. They incorporate girl planning in all aspects of their program.

Spring of Hope International

Spring of Hope International is a non-profit organization dedicated to improving living conditions and promoting Christian spiritual growth among the poorest-of the-poor in rural Kenya. Since its inception, SOHI has partnered with the proud and hard-working people in this rural Kenyan community empowering them to improve their living conditions.

Casey MCKern's Pay it Forward

Since Casey Mckern’s Pay It Forward charity was formed, the organization has assisted individuals facing challenges with a primary focus on assisting and supporting those with spinal cord injuries (SCI).
